Check Digit Verification of cas no

The CAS Registry Mumber 144070-27-9 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,4,4,0,7 and 0 respectively; the second part has 2 digits, 2 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 144070-27:
(8*1)+(7*4)+(6*4)+(5*0)+(4*7)+(3*0)+(2*2)+(1*7)=99
99 % 10 = 9
So 144070-27-9 is a valid CAS Registry Number.

Synthesis and Characterization of Palladium(II) and Platinum(II) Complexes Containing Monodentate Phosphorus Donating or Chelating 2-(Dimethylphosphino)pyridine (PMe2py)

Suzuki, Takayoshi,Kita, Masakazu,Kashiwabara, Kazuo,Fujita, Junnosuke

, p. 3434 - 3442 (2007/10/02)

The complexes (M=Pd(II), Pt(II); X=Cl, Br, and I) have been synthesized and characterized both in the solid state and in solution by their infrared and 1H, 13C, and 31P NMR spectra, in addition to an X-ray crystallographic analysis of cis-.The latter complex exists as a cis-trans equilibrium mixture in solution, while only the cis isomer has been isolated in the solid state.The complex which has been isolated as the trans isomer shows also the same isomerization in solution, in contrast to which exists only as the trans isomer both in the solid state and in solution.Furthermore, PMe2py has been found to have the ability for chelation via the nitrogen and phosphorus atoms to make a four-membered chelate ring.The chelate ring in the complexes -, PF6-) has been confirmed by infrared spectra and X-ray analysis of cis(P,P)-a chelating ligand.
